Job description

You will be a part of a diverse, upbeat, and creative team tasked with solving fascinating problems constructing Data Centers. The role will support the project team on a fast moving project. You will be interacted with General Contractor's, Client, Vendors and Consultants to ensure all aspects of the project are completed on time and within the SOW.

  • Own project scope, quality, safety, schedule for construction.
  • To liaise with Project Manager on all quality issues.
  • To assist the Project Manager in implementing quality practices at site.
  • To conduct QC inspections on-site to ensure that the construction aligns with the BIM model and that no clashes are present on-site.
  • To follow through on all NCRs and complaints as directed by the QA/QC Manager.
  • To submit supplier’s catalogue and shop drawings to the Client through ACC and Procore for Client review and approval.
  • To perform any other ad hoc duties that may be assigned by the Management.
  • Attend meetings as required to ensure the compliance with the overall project standards, procedures and requirements.
  • Identify and report any safety hazards or discrepancies to the Safety Engineer / Project Manager.
  • Assist with punch list items and final inspections.
  • Assist in as-built drawings and documentation preparations.

Requirements:

  • Bachelors degree in engineering related or equivalent.
  • 2 – 3 years of relevant Quality Control / Coordinator experience.
  • Knowledge of reporting, quality inspection, and supervise workers.
  • Proficient in computer Microsoft office and planning tools (e.g. MS Project)
